Initial Consultation Refine



Throughout the first consultation process, your professional will direct you via a series of essential discussions to comprehend your vision for the commercial paint work.

You'll begin by sharing your concepts and preferences pertaining to shades, finishes, and the overall aesthetic you want to achieve. This is your opportunity to reveal your brand name's individuality via your room, so do not hold back.

Next off, your professional will certainly assess the current condition of the surfaces to be painted. They'll ask about any particular issues you could have, such as peeling paint, wetness issues, or areas that need unique interest.

By identifying these aspects early, you can stay clear of unpleasant shocks later on.

An additional important facet of this consultation is reviewing timelines and budget plan. Your contractor will supply insights on how long the task might take and use options that fit your financial strategy.

They may also recommend the most effective times to set up the work to reduce disruption to your service.

Lastly, you'll win a clearer understanding of the process in advance, making sure that both you and your service provider are lined up.

This first examination prepares for a successful commercial paint experience.

Final Evaluation and Touch-Ups



When the paint is total, the final assessment and touch-ups are necessary steps that ensure your business area looks its ideal.

Throughout this stage, you'll go through the location with the painting team, checking out every wall surface, ceiling, and trim. This is your chance to spot any type of flaws like drips, irregular coverage, or missed places.

As you evaluate, do not think twice to articulate your worries. The team is there to attend to any problems, making sure whatever satisfies your assumptions. They'll keep in mind and go back to make necessary modifications.
